Body problem #1

While traveling at highway speed, the hood-mounted air vent (factory-installed component) on my 2022 GMC Sierra 3500 hd suddenly detached from the vehicle without warning. Upon separation, the vent was propelled backward, striking both the hood and the windshield. The incident occurred during normal driving conditions, with no prior indication of looseness, damage, or defect in the component. The force of the detachment caused damage to the hood and posed a significant safety risk, as the debris impacted the driver’s line of sight and could have resulted in loss of control or injury. There were no external factors (such as collision or road debris) that contributed to the failure. This appears to be a failure of the factory-installed component and its mounting system. Safety concern: this type of failure presents a serious hazard not only to the vehicle occupants but also to other motorists. A detached component at highway speed could strike nearby vehicles, cause sudden driver distraction, or lead to more severe accidents.
